We arrive with submersible pumps and truck-mount extractors that get standing water out of a Hermitage property before it soaks deeper into the subfloor. Every extraction job includes moisture mapping so we know exactly which materials are still holding water once the visible flooding is gone.
Once water is out, we bring in commercial air movers and LGR dehumidifiers, positioned using psychrometric readings rather than guesswork, with daily drying logs so you can see the numbers improving, not just take our word for it.
For Hermitage homeowners, that means drywall removal at the flood cut line, subfloor assessment, and content pack-out for anything that can be saved, with clear photo documentation at every stage for your insurance claim.
Multi-unit and commercial Hermitage properties get their own project manager plus enough drying equipment to cover the real square footage, not a token setup — we know a flooded lobby or a leaking unit above tenants below has to move fast.
Blackwater losses in Hermitage get handled under strict Category 3 protocol: containment, PPE, antimicrobial application, and documented disposal of contaminated materials.
We apply antimicrobial treatment during every Hermitage drying job specifically to head off mold before it starts, and we'll flag any area that needs deeper remediation.
